#4cf5c0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4cf5c0 is composed of 29.8% red, 96.1% green and 75.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 69% cyan, 0% magenta, 21.6%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 161.2 degrees, a saturation of 89.4% and a lightness of 62.9%. #4cf5c0 color hex could be obtained by blending #98ffff with #00eb81. Closest websafe color is: #33ffcc.

Shades and Tints of #4cf5c0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000705 is the darkest color, while #f3fefb is the lightest one.

Tones of #4cf5c0
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9ca5a2 is the less saturated color, while #45fcc3 is the most saturated one.
